A model of the cerebellum generates gait adaptations in a reflex-based neuromusculoskeletal model during split-belt walking
2024-12-13
Abstract excerpt
<h4>Background</h4> During split-belt treadmill walking, neurotypical humans exhibit adaptations characterized by a gradual decrease in step length asymmetry (SLA) toward or beyond symmetry, whereas individuals with cerebellar damage do not show these motor adaptations.
